Joseph Huber Brewing Company is a historic brewery located in Monroe, Wisconsin, United States. Founded in 1845, it is one of the oldest continuously operating breweries in the country, known for its significant contributions to the American brewing industry. The brewery has undergone several name changes and ownerships over the years, but it has consistently maintained its reputation for producing a wide range of high-quality beers.

History[edit | edit source]

The Joseph Huber Brewing Company was originally established as the Blumer Brewery by Joseph Blumer in 1845. It played a crucial role in the development of Monroe's local economy and culture, serving the community with various traditional beers. In 1947, the brewery was purchased by Fred Huber, and it was subsequently renamed to honor its new owner. Under Fred Huber's leadership, the brewery expanded its operations and product line, introducing new and innovative brewing techniques.

Throughout the years, the Joseph Huber Brewing Company has remained a family-owned business, with a strong commitment to tradition and quality. Despite facing competition from larger national breweries, it has managed to sustain its position in the market by focusing on craft brewing and maintaining a loyal customer base.

Products[edit | edit source]

The Joseph Huber Brewing Company offers a diverse range of beers, including ales, lagers, and seasonal specials. Some of its most popular products include the Huber Bock, a traditional German-style bock beer, and the Minhas Craft Brewery's line of craft beers, which showcases the company's innovation in brewing techniques. The brewery also produces non-alcoholic beverages, such as root beer and sodas, catering to a wider audience.
